JUSTICE BIRENDRA KUMAR ORAL ORDER 19-04-2017 Heard learned counsel for the petitioner and learned Additional Public Prosecutor for the State.
Petitioner is languishing in custody for the offences punishable under Sections 147, 148, 149, 341, 323 and 504 of the Indian Penal Code and Section 27 of the Arms Act. Allegation is that the petitioner and other co-accused were firing just to terrorize the people specially the informant and others.
Learned counsel for the State submits that there is no eye witness to the occurrence which would be evident from the case diary and the petitioner has falsely been implicated due to previous enmity.
Considering the facts and circumstances of the case,
Patna High Court Cr.Misc. No.11378 of 2017 (4) dt.19-04-2017 let petitioner, above named, be enlarged on bail on furnishing bail bond of Rs.10,000/-(Ten Thousand) with two sureties of the like amount each to the satisfaction of learned Judicial Magistrate-1st Class, Siwan/Successor Court, in connection with Asaon P.S. Case No.50 of 2016, with condition that petitioner shall fully cooperate with the investigation and trial of the case, failing which the Court below shall be at liberty to take steps for cancellation of the bail bonds of the petitioner in this case.
